QT Enviro-Tech delivered a 20 MLD (840 m³/hour) containerized seawater desalination system for OCP Group, one of Morocco's largest industrial operators. The system utilizes an integrated Ultrafiltration (UF) + Reverse Osmosis (RO) process, with the majority of components pre-installed within standard ISO shipping containers.
This modular approach significantly reduced on-site civil works and enabled the entire project—from design to commissioning—to be completed in just 6 months.
This project underscores the strength of containerized desalination for large-scale industrial and coastal applications—delivering speed, reliability, and reduced infrastructure demands.
